LIT Hall may be given for BATU Regional Centre

The hall of Laxminarayan Institute of Technology of Rashtrasant Tukadoji Maharaj Nagpur University is likely to be given for Regional Centre of Dr Babasaheb Ambedkar Technical University (BATU).

The hall with a seating capacity of about 150, right near the entrance of this prestigious institute, has not been in use for the last few years. Earlier it was used by the RTMNU’s examination department. With the construction of the modern Pariksha Bhavan of the University, the hall is lying vacant. The condition of the hall is also not very good.

BATU has planned to start its Regional Centre. The Regional Centre is being opened for effective control over engineering colleges in the region. The State Government has proposed affiliation of all engineering colleges in Maharashtra, to BATU, Lonere in Raigad District.

For the effective functioning of the University (BATU), starting a regional centre is essential. Besides control of the University over engineering colleges, the Regional Centre will be a facility for the colleges as well.

The Director of LIT Dr Raju Mankar has confirmed that BATU authorities have seen the hall. The discussion with the higher authorities of RTMNU is in progress. Some place belonging to G S Commerce College was also seen by BATU officers.
